62584, RE: What next? #14 turbo cams vs cam gears vs afx udp Posted by widebodied, Dec-22-03 11:00 AM
Originally posted by ner947 you'll probably end up wanting something more aggressive than the crane #0014's at some point down the road like crower stage 3's or the crane #0018's.
he doesnt need anything over a 14 unless hes goin all out on the head upgrade, stage 3s and number 18s are worthless and cause nothing more but headaces if you dont have atleast 2 grand invested in the head( major port work, aftermarket valves retainers lifters rockers, os valves etc etc.
